About This Facility

Located in Cassadaga, NY, Brooks TLC Hospital Systems Inc is dedicated to providing specialized treatment for those struggling with substance use issues. Their services include a variety of outpatient options, such as outpatient methadone/buprenorphine and naltrexone treatments, alongside traditional outpatient programs. What sets this facility apart is its commitment to using evidence-based methods to support the recovery process. Here, individuals can access treatments like brief intervention, cognitive behavioral therapy, and contingency management/motivational incentives, all designed to foster positive change. Brooks TLC goes above and beyond by tailoring programs to meet the unique needs of different groups. They offer special programs for adolescents and adult women, in addition to services for clients dealing with both mental health challenges and substance use disorders. This thoughtful approach ensures that they can effectively cater to a diverse range of individuals, including both adults and children/adolescents of all genders.
